Leicestershire County Council's recycling and household waste site in Barwell is temporarily closing from Sunday 2nd June for essential maintenance work to be carried out.
The Stapleton Lane site is expected to be closed for around three weeks, with a re-opening date of Saturday, 22 June.
During the closure period, local residents and permit holders who use the Barwell site can use alternative sites at:
- Coalville RHWS, Linden Way, LE67 3LA (Saturday-Wednesday, 9am–7pm)
- Whetstone RHWS, Enderby Rd, LE8 6JL (Thursday-Monday, 9am–7pm)
Kerbside collections will continue to take place as usual.
The temporary closure of the Barwell site is necessary to allow us to undertake maintenance work. Two other local waste sites (Whetstone and Coalville) will be available for residents to use during this time and we apologise for any inconvenience caused by the closure
(Blake Pain, county council cabinet member for environment)
